THERMAL BARRIER COATING FOR CLASSIC CARS

pic5Unwanted heat can be one of the biggest problems for enthusiasts wanting to enjoy classic car motoring with contemporary convenience and reliability. Modern fuels and engine modifications result in higher combustion temperatures, while electrical systems are often expected to deliver more power yet work within a harsher thermal environment.

The Zircotec thermal barrier process can be utilised for these thermal management issues by means of component and engine coatings that have an appropriate period look. Under bonnet temperatures can be substantially reduced, restored finishes protected and ancillaries kept at a temperature where they can operate reliably. Applying an exhaust coating over the entire exhaust underneath the vehicle can substantially reduce cabin temperatures, helping to keep occupants comfortable and reducing the need for expensive and bulky after-market air conditioning.

The Zircotec high temperature coating process is particularly popular for vintage and classic racing cars as well as high performance classic road cars as it brings all the benefits enjoyed by the professional motorsport industry, yet with a range of thermal barrier finishes that deliver a durable period look.

More durable than exhaust wrap, Zircotec's exhaust and manifold coatings also take up less space, and when painted can retain the period look of the vehicle.

Zircotec's engine and exhaust coatings are maintenance free and don't require adjustment or re-application like other competitor heat barrier solutions.

There is no additional fitting time; some heat wraps can take considerably longer to fit.

Zircotec's high temperature coatings have been the simple solution for many classic car owners in: 
  • Preventing heat transferring through to the cabin resulting in an improvement in passenger comfort.
  • Eliminating fuel vapourization.
  • Preventing damage to alternators and starter motors.
  • Avert damage to paintwork of components and bodywork in close proximity.
  • Reducing damage to rubber bushes in steering columns located close to hot exhaust manifolds.
